Busch Light Vector Logo: High-Resolution Download & SVG Files

The Busch Light vector logo represents a focused visual identity for one of the most recognizable light American lagers. Marketers and designers rely on a clean, adaptable logo to maintain brand consistency across packaging, digital ads, and on‑premise signage.

When teams reference the Busch Light vector logo in creative briefs, they are asking for a scalable file that preserves clarity at any size. This article outlines the core attributes, usage contexts, and technical expectations tied to the logo.

Official Brand Guidelines and Usage

Official brand guidelines define clear spacing, safe zones, and color restrictions for the Busch Light vector logo. These rules protect visual equity and ensure that the logo remains legible on crowded retail shelves.

Designers working in Adobe Illustrator or similar tools pull the official vector file to maintain precise proportions. Following line weight and margin standards keeps the logo recognizable at both macro and micro scales.

Vector File Formats and Download Sources

Vector formats such as EPS and SVG allow the Busch Light logo to scale without losing detail, making them ideal for large format prints and small digital icons. Marketers prefer these formats over raster images when quality is critical.

Authorized partners and internal brand teams typically host the Busch Light vector logo in a secure digital asset management system. Access controls ensure that only approved versions are distributed for external campaigns.

On packaging, the Busch Light vector logo appears on cans, cartons, and multipacks where clarity at high speed of production is essential. Printers rely on vector art to avoid jagged edges during die‑cut and foil stamping processes.

Consistent color reproduction and tight registration are key when translating the vector artwork to physical substrates. Proofing workflows help catch any issues before large print runs are executed.

Marketing and Digital Uses

Digital teams use the Busch Light vector logo across websites, social posts, and streaming placements because the file loads quickly and looks sharp on any screen density. SVG versions support transparency, which helps the logo integrate seamlessly into varied layouts.

Responsive design practices dictate that the logo maintains adequate contrast and sizing on mobile devices. Performance optimization ensures that vector assets do not unnecessarily increase page weight or load times.

Key Takeaways and Best Practices

  • Always use the official Busch Light vector file from authorized brand resources.
  • Respect minimum size and clear space rules to preserve logo legibility.
  • Choose the correct color mode (CMYK vs RGB) based on the production medium.
  • Test the logo at small sizes and on different backgrounds to confirm readability.
  • Document approvals and version control when distributing the logo to partners.
